Some things I've thought about:
The good thing is the link to my site. But after that it becomes less clear.
1) What is the nature of the site linking to you? If it's a spammy site the link may do more harm than good.
2) Many sites using templates won't have much PR value, so even if many sites use the template, it will not be of much value
3) Semantics and reach. It's better to have a site with more or less a similar topic linking to you. So that would mean adjusting the template a bit to encourage only similar sites to use the template. This can be done through a header image or so. The disadvantage of this is that your market becomes much smaller than when you would adjust the template to have as much reach as possible.

The link from your template will have the same anchor text on all the websites that use it, therefore the link will be easily recognised by the SE's as one that is not natural.
(natural links from hundreds or thousands of websites will vary in anchor text)
Links from Websites that are inline with your topic will definitely be of more value.
